idecCongratulations to Francis Joyon, who set a new west to east singlehanded transaltantic sailing record. He sailed from New York’s Ambrose Light of and crossed the line linking Lizard Point, Cornwall to Ushant in a remarkable 5 days 2:56 minutes and 10 seconds, beating the previous record set by Thomas Coville in 2008 by 16 hours 34 minutes and 30 seconds.
Joyan sailed a Groupe IDEC 29.7 meter trimaran and covered a distance over the bottom of 3,222 miles at an average speed of 26.20 knots. An amazing performance. Francis Joyon, 57, is a French professional sail boat racer and yachtsman, and currently also holds the record for the fastest single-handed sailing circumnavigation.
